Independence Day celebrations in schools are often vibrant and full of patriotic fervor, marking a significant event in the history of a nation. The day typically begins with the hoisting of the national flag by the school principal or a chief guest, accompanied by the national anthem, instilling pride and unity among the students and staff. Students participate in various activities such as parades, cultural programs, and speeches that reflect the spirit of independence. Patriotic songs, dances, and skits depicting the struggle for freedom are performed, often showcasing the contributions of freedom fighters. Competitions like essay writing, poster making, and debates on topics related to freedom, democracy, and national pride are also organized. The celebration fosters a sense of responsibility and respect for the country’s history, freedom, and diversity. Teachers and students together emphasize the values of unity, liberty, and justice, making the event both educational and inspiring. The day often concludes with the distribution of sweets and the reaffirmation of commitment to the nation’s progress.
